Knee Pain
When debilitating pain, accompanied by stiffness, swelling and limited motion in your
knee keep you away from your daily activities, it may be time to consider total knee
replacement. The development of total knee replacement technology began more
than 30 years ago. Each year, more than 800,000 people worldwide undergo knee
replacement surgery to help ease pain and stiffness and restore mobility.
The most frequent cause of discomfort and chronic knee pain is arthritis, which is one
of the leading cause of disabilities in India. In fact, it’s estimated that 1 in 5 people in
India has arthritis, and two-thirds are above the age of 60.
Of the more than 100 types of arthritis, the following three are the most common
causes of joint damage:
1. Osteoarthritis
2. Rheumatoid Arthritis
3. Trauma Related Arthritis
Arthritis
Osteoarthritis is a disease that involves the
breakdown of tissues that allow joints to move
smoothly. The layers of cartilage and synovium
become damaged and wear away, leaving the
underlying bones unprotected from rubbing
against each other.
Rheumatoid arthritis is a systemic disease
because it may attack any or all joints in the body.
It affects affects women more often than men and can
strike young and old alike. With rheumatoid
arthritis, the body’s immune system produces a
chemical that attacks and destroys the synovial
lining covering the joint capsule, the protective
cartilage and the joint surface, causing pain,
swelling, joint damage and loss of mobility.
Trauma-related arthritis, which results when the
joint is injured, is the third most common form of
arthritis. It also causes joint damage, pain and loss of
mobility.
